About This Color

PANTONE P 176-1 C is an achromatic tone with a lightness of 63%. It works as a versatile neutral in any design system, providing balance and sophistication without competing with chromatic elements.

This lighter shade is well-suited for backgrounds, accent areas, and designs that require an open, airy feel. It pairs naturally with darker neutrals for contrast.
